Address

ecash:qzmwet6gx7slzjl2hl83479zr2k07j5465387hn56cCopy

Total Received

51101971.78 XEC

Total Sent

51101917.48 XEC

№ Transactions

115

Final Balance

54.3 XEC

Transactions
Filter